What companies run services between Managua, Nicaragua and Turbo, Colombia?

Avianca - Aerovías del Continente Americano S.A., Satena, and Copa Airlines fly from Managua Airport (MGA) to Antonio Roldán Betancourt Airport (APO) 4 times a day.
